Nearly a year after their split, TJ Holmes and Marilee Fiebig’s divorce has been finalized.
according to According to Us Weekly, the two have reached a divorce agreement and the filing was filed in New York City.
Once the judge signs it, the couple will be considered legally single.
Two months ago, a source said TJ and Marilee were “close” to a divorce settlement.
TJ and Marilee are parents to a 10-year-old daughter, Sabine.
Last year, TJ filed for divorce after sparking romance rumors with Good Morning America 3 co-host Amy Robach.
Holmes and Robach were first spotted together in November 2022.
At the time, Fiebig’s attorney Stephanie Lehman accused Holmes of a “lack of discretion.”
“During the holiday season and in light of these difficult times, Ms. Marilee has continued to put her 9-year-old daughter’s overall best interests first,” the attorney said. To that end, TJ’s attorney and I have worked together to move forward with their divorce confidentially, quickly, and as amicably as possible. ”
Lehman added, “Nonetheless, we continue to be disappointed in TJ’s lack of thoughtfulness, respect, and consideration for Marilee and the party’s daughters.” Marilee has been touched by the outpouring of support and is looking forward to a fresh start in her new year. ”
After news of their possible romance broke, Holmes and Robach were taken off the air pending an investigation by ABC News.

News of their departure from the show broke in January. “After several productive conversations with Amy Robach and TJ Holmes about various options, it is in the best interest of everyone for ABC News to leave ABC News,” ABC News said in a statement obtained by Extra. We all agreed that it was.”
“We recognize their talent and years of service and are grateful for their contributions,” the statement continued.
By staff email obtained by TMZ and ABC News President Kim Godwin said, “We want to share with everyone that we have reached a decision regarding TJ and Amy.”
She added, “We know this is a distraction for many of us, but let’s not forget the incredible work that continues to make ABC News the No. 1 news network in America. It’s all about you. Thank you again for your patience and professionalism during this time.”
